Pistachio Fudge

A velvety, rich pale green fudge infused with pistachio flavor and crunchy nuts, topped with a smooth, glossy layer of melted semi-sweet chocolate.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 5 minutes
Chilling Time 2 hours
Total Time 20 minutes
Servings: 16 people
Course: Dessert
Cuisine: American
Calories: 220

Ingredients
  

  • 3 cups white chocolate chips High quality for smooth melting
  • 1 can sweetened condensed milk 14-ounce standard size
  • ½ cup instant pistachio pudding mix Dry powder mix for color and flavor
  • 1 cup shelled pistachios Finely chopped for internal crunch
  • 1 cups semi-sweet chocolate chips For the rich top layer coating
  • 1 teaspoon butter Melted with dark chips for a glossy finish

Equipment

  • 1 Square Baking Pan 8-inch size lined with parchment paper
  • 1 Medium saucepan For melting the white chocolate base
  • 1 Rubber spatula Perfect for folding in the chopped nuts

Method
 

  1. Combine your white chocolate chips and sweetened condensed milk inside a medium saucepan over low heat.
  2. Stir the mixture continuously until the white chips are completely dissolved into a smooth consistency.
  3. Remove the saucepan from the stove heat immediately to prevent the delicate chocolate from scorching.
  4. Whisk the dry pistachio pudding mix into the warm liquid base until the green tint is uniform.
  5. Fold your finely chopped pistachios into the green dough using a rubber spatula to distribute crunch.
  6. Press the green fudge base evenly into a lined square pan, smoothing out the top surface flat.
  7. Melt the semi-sweet chocolate chips smoothly and pour them slowly over the green pistachio layer surface.
  8. Chill the assembled baking pan inside your refrigerator for two hours until firmly set before slicing clean.

Notes

Slicing the fudge block with a hot, clean chef's knife melts the chocolate layer slightly, preventing it from cracking or smudging into the green base below.
